Injured club player receives pleasant surprise from Kilkenny's Rackard Coady

Graignamanagh club player Harry Antonessa is on the mend after picking up an injury last year

Injured club player receives pleasant surprise from Kilkenny's Rackard Coady

A Graignamanagh club hurler met two very welcome guests last week as legendary Kilkenny kit man Rackard Coady visited Harry Antonessa, with the Bob O’Keeffe Cup.

The Noresiders secured their sixth Leinster title in succession last July, dismantling Galway in Croke Park.

"Harry was injured at the end of the 2025 season," Graignamanagh GAA wrote on social media.

"We hope he is recovering well and look forward to seeing him back on the pitch this year," the post added.
